Felix's Story

Felix is the most adorable tiny 6 week old kitten! He loves to snuggle with his siblings and his human alike! He has been hand held since he was born with siblings so he craves human touch. He is so tiny he practically fits in the palm of your hand and almost ready to be neutered! His purr is so loud it sounds like a mustang engine! He is a bit of the leader of the pack and likes to hog all the kitten toys, but still a team player. He gets along with cats, kittens and dogs and would be the perfect addition to any loving family!

Amira's Pet Rescue, Inc.'s Adoption Policy
We have an adoption application. Once a potential adopters application is approved we do a video interview that includes a home check. We also verify the potential adopter has a verified vet. We call the vet to make sure all existing animals are up to date on vaccines and pet care. Then if all goes well the adopter is eligible to adopt one of our rescue animals.
